Transaction 2ec77ae989239269b52e3b2160c3376bd3cce8a6d09d3737679285fe2d4d99e2

6 Input
2 Outputs
  • 2ec77ae989239269b52e3b2160c3376bd3cce8a6d09d3737679285fe2d4d99e2:0
  • value  8036104
    address  187MmREMvx5J1o6trm7BNuSaVzAFijF5yh
  • 2ec77ae989239269b52e3b2160c3376bd3cce8a6d09d3737679285fe2d4d99e2:1
  • value  999013
    address  37vbeC7n6jmyECuZR5wmjXdD53yHUrfyhb